Course Description

In our constantly changing work environment, we must quickly integrate new associates from many different work disciplines. A team structure adapts most easily to changing conditions and has the greatest potential for breakthrough solutions with new approaches to work challenges. This interactive course provides participants with effective communication tactics that can help build strong working relationships with customers, colleagues, managers, and internal customers. Whether a team is an ongoing work group or a special project-based team of short duration, participants will rapidly increase its effectiveness with the use of these teamwork tools and skills.


Audience

Individuals who will benefit from this course include managers, supervisors, project leaders, team leaders, and team members.
